A3

A3 refers to a copier, printer or multifunction printer (MFP) that can handle A3, A4, letter, legal and some smaller paper dimensions, such as postcards and envelopes.

    40th Annual Office Technology Dealer Survey: A3, A4, and Managed Print Services

    by CJ Cannata, Cathy O'Brien, and Mark Vruno October 30, 2025
    by CJ Cannata, Cathy O'Brien, and Mark Vruno October 30, 2025

    Managed Print Services (MPS) is the second-highest source of revenue, accounting for 13.2% of overall revenue among office technology dealers surveyed. However, several dealers integrate MPS in their overall A3 and A4 financials, so the actual percentage is probably higher. Taken together, the MPS and A3/ A4 (65.7%) revenue percentages add up to 78.9%.
